I've got a 2018 Accord hybrid. It has the walk away automatic locking. Very nice feature.

First 11 months, close the last door, car beeps letting me know all doors properly shut and it's going to lock if I walk away. Take a few steps away and it locks, beeps again, and blinks the turn signal lights.

Last week or so close doors, car beeps, take a few steps and car locks with the usual whump as they all lock, and that's it. No second beep and no blink of the turn signal lights.

So I took it to the dealer this morning and after 30-40 minutes get it back and they say it's fine. It wasn't an hour earlier when I stopped for breakfast along the way. Test it and yep, it's fine. But the radio didn't turn on until I held the button for a few seconds per it's instruction. And the left gauge wasn't set to anything and when I put it back on the mpg screen my mpg showed about 11mpg. So I'm pretty certain they disconnected the battery or something.

Anyone else have the walk away locking act funny?

Maybe one of the doors was not closed entirely. It will not give a door alarm warning in some cases but it will also not lock the doors.
I thought of that but it happened more than once and after checking the doors.

And now the new issue, yesterday we came out to the car and I used the fob to unlock the car. The front passenger door wouldn't unlock. I pressed the lock button on the fob and then unlock again and it still wouldn't unlock. I opened my door and used the armrest button and it still wouldn't unlock. We could hear the actuators thumping inside the doors with each lock/unlock action but that door remained locked. I reached across the car and flipped the lever and it unlocked. Then a couple of cycles and it locked/unlocked each time. It worked correctly since then.

I'm not taking it to the dealer unless it happens again. I don't trust getting the door put back together 100% after being taken all apart to get to the guts of the lock system.
